The HERSHEY BEARS Hockey Club return from the holiday break this Sunday, with a home game against the high-flying Norfolk Admirals at Giant Center. Norfolk will come to town Sunday having scored the most goals in the American Hockey League, holding down second place in the East Division standings.

Aucoin returns, notches 200: After being injured November 7 and missing the next 16 games, center Keith Aucoin returned to the lineup Friday night in Adirondack against the Phantoms. Aucoin made sure that Sunday ‚¬â„¢s game vs. Charlotte was memorable one, scoring his 200th

career American Hockey League goal in a 6-3 win over the Checkers at Giant Center.

McNeill returns to the lineup: Defenseman Patrick McNeill played his first game of the season Friday night in Glens Falls, NY against Adirondack. McNeill, who had not played since scoring two goals in Game 6 of the Calder Cup Finals against Texas, had been recovering from offseason shoulder surgery.

Perreault leads Caps to win: Mathieu Perreault scored two goals and was named the game ‚¬â„¢s number one star Sunday as Washington defeated Ottawa 3-2 at Scotiabank Place. Andrew Gordon and Jay Beagle, both recalled to the Capitals last week, remain on recall as the new week begins.

Busy after the holidays: The BEARS will have time off from December 20-25 for the holidays, but will play five games in eight nights starting December 26 at home against Norfolk. Four of the five games will be at home, with the lone road game in Pittsburgh December 30 against Wilkes-Barre/Scranton.
